1. The principle of the “Do It Yourself” (DIY) Kegerator

Turning a standard refrigerator into a beer dispenser relies on a very simple yet highly effective layout:

  • The cold zone: The fridge interior is used to store your kegs and your gas cylinder at an ideal serving temperature (between 3°C and 6°C). Constant cold stabilizes the CO2 in the beer and prevents foam formation during pouring.
  • The wall passthrough: Instead of keeping the beer lines inside, you drill the fridge door cleanly to install a stainless‑steel shank. This part creates a sealed connection between the beer line hidden inside and the draft tap mounted outside.
  • The “Home Pub” look: The tap proudly sits on the front of the refrigerator. You no longer need to open the door to pour a glass, reducing cold loss and energy consumption.

3. Components and technical precautions of the kit

To make installation in your kitchen or garage as simple as possible, the Jivay kit uses compact and accessible fittings:

  • CO2 supply (Beerstream): The kit includes a support for the gas cylinder and a regulator specifically adapted for Sodastream‑type CO2 bottles. It’s an ideal solution for home users, easy to refill in any local shop.
  • The beer line: The kit includes all essential push‑fit quick connectors and John Guest tubing lengths needed to link the regulator, the coupler (or Ball‑Lock connectors), and the tap without leaks.
  • The Classic compensator tap: Dispensing is handled by a draft tap equipped with a flow compensator. This small side lever lets you manually restrict the flow rate directly at the tap, which is essential for adjusting foam levels depending on keg temperature or pressure.
  • Dimension constraints: The included shank is 65 mm long, allowing installation on a refrigerator door with a maximum thickness of 55 mm. If your door insulation is thicker, simply replace it with a longer shank (80 mm).

5. The 4‑step build protocol

To install your draft kit on your refrigerator safely, follow these technical recommendations step by step:


Step 1: Choosing and inspecting the fridge

Choose a refrigerator without a freezer compartment (“full fridge”) to maximize space for your kegs. Before drilling, always check for hidden cooling circuits in the drilling zone. Golden rule: NEVER drill the side walls of a fridge, as they contain refrigerant lines. Drill only in the center of the front door, which contains only insulating foam.


Step 2: Drilling the door

Measure the ideal height for your future tap (usually elbow height for comfortable pouring). To install the Classic compensator tap from the kit, drill a clean 24 mm diameter hole straight through the door (using a hole saw or step bit). Carefully remove any plastic or foam burrs.


Step 3: Installing the shank and tap

Insert the 65 mm shank through the 24 mm hole. Place the sealing rings and gaskets on each side of the door panel and tighten the locking nut from inside the fridge to secure the draft axis. Then screw your Classic compensator tap onto the threaded exterior end.


Step 4: Connecting the lines and starting up

Inside the fridge, assemble your John Guest tubing onto the quick‑fit connectors. Connect the regulator to your Sodastream bottle, then link it to the gas inlet of your coupler (or grey connector). Connect the liquid outlet of your coupler (or black connector) to the back of your shank. Tap your well‑chilled keg, adjust the pressure, and pour your first pub‑style beer!
